I posted this elsewhere.
It's a well done chop but there is an over reliance on the M3 for looks. Yes the M3 has led the direction of how M were going with their aeropackets but each M will be different in style and element. The central intake should be more Trapezoid in shape like a diamond with the shorter edges at the bottom and the longer edges at the top. The headlights follow the typical M formula that if you look at the current M cars and their street counterparts from M3 , M5 and M6 you can see they have faired in headlights with the "eyebags" being part of the front facia. This gives the 1 a more deeper aggressive face. The front wings are of course wider and constructed from reinforced thermo plastic, there is a good indication here to see how the wings will form with the extension of the track. The bonnet bulge and air scoops are not here. The mirrors are similar to the M3 in shape, The side scoop is actuall longer (height wise) but does not run the length of the front wheel arch. The conventional M side scoop with the bar incorporating insignia and indicator at the top . The side skirts protrude with more sculpture and the rear arches complement the reinforced thermoplastic bootlid. They are wider due to the accomodation of the rear track , the arches are not as wide as seen in the fake arch. The overall look is something similar to the E46 M3 fluid , muscular and discreet about it's intentions. Work from the AutoZeitung image to get an imprint of the actual car.
